Mill Gap
Mill Gap is a gap in Pendleton, West Virginia and has an elevation of 2,887 feet. Mill Gap is situated nearby to the hamlet Propstburg, as well as near Dahmer.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Dahmer
Hamlet
Dahmer is an unincorporated community located in Pendleton County, West Virginia, United States. Established in 1896, Dahmer is the only place in the United States bearing this name. Dahmer is situated 2½ miles southwest of Mill Gap.
Brandywine
Village
Brandywine is a census-designated place located on U.S. Highway 33 in Pendleton County, West Virginia, United States. The town lies along the South Fork South Branch Potomac River at its confluence with Hawes Run. Brandywine is situated 3½ miles northeast of Mill Gap.
